Default Re: PlanetSize.txt and creating new Sizes

quote:
In the 7 or eight maps I have looked at, if you define it in the file, all the moons go away.

Now you can't define it as an astroid since astroids can not be colonized. This causes the map to do weird things.
I tested this on a standard load 1.35 with no modded files.


I'm doing QuickStart with Eee for the ancient race trait, and this is the first modding I've done with the system settings. The only thing I've changed before were descriptions (Level 5 nebulas say "obscures ALL" instead of "some")

My moons are normal, and I have the occasional Micro moon because of my addition to the Standard 1 system.
Some of the "Any/Any" planets turn out to be Micros, but I still get wierd invisible "null" worlds.

When you load the game, click the planets list ans scroll through to find a planet without a picture... It'll be sitting all alone and not have any properties other than resource value. (Its not even a Micro)
That is the problem I still have.

If you can't duplicate the null worlds, I'll upload a zip of the altered files.
